An Open Letter to the Future Leaders of the ASA
By Oscar Duckworth, F.ACI
Like many of you, I began my career within a timeframe when shotcrete was practically unknown. Shotcrete, and my business model, were disruptive innovations to the established methodology for concrete construction in my region. And if you look at history, disruptors never have an easy path. Shotcrete was not the established method in the concrete industry. Specifiers wanted cast concrete, not some new and unknown material — so every job had to be built upon human relationships.
We looked them in the eyes, promoting shotcrete to those who didn’t believe it could work. We made commitments. Shook hands. Pressed flesh. Gave away valuable time. And occasionally failed. It was a time when the shotcrete process needed credibility and had none.

About ASA
The American Shotcrete Association (ASA), headquartered in Wakefield, MA, is a non-profit organization of contractors, suppliers, manufacturers, designers, engineers, owners, and others with a common interest in advancing the use of shotcrete. Founded in 1998, ASA increases awareness of the shotcrete process in concrete construction.
